Pei‐Chuan Ho is a scholar working on Neurology, Molecular Biology and Cellular and Molecular Neuroscience. According to data from OpenAlex, Pei‐Chuan Ho has authored 13 papers receiving a total of 497 ind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Neurology, 4 papers in Molecular Biology and 3 papers in Cellular and Molecular Neuroscience. Recurrent topics in Pei‐Chuan Ho's work include Amyotrophic Lateral Sclerosis Research (3 papers), Genetic Associations and Epidemiology (2 papers) and Alzheimer's disease research and treatments (2 papers). Pei‐Chuan Ho is often cited by papers focused on Amyotrophic Lateral Sclerosis Research (3 papers), Genetic Associations and Epidemiology (2 papers) and Alzheimer's disease research and treatments (2 papers). Pei‐Chuan Ho collaborates with scholars based in Taiwan, United States and Nigeria. Pei‐Chuan Ho's co-authors include Kuen‐Jer Tsai, Yuan‐Kun Tu, I‐Ming Jou, Yu-Chia Kao, Lee‐Way Jin, I‐Fang Wang, Chun-Yuan Lee, Chien-Ying Huang, Cheng‐Chun Wu and Li‐San Wang and has published in prestigious journals such as Brain, Scientific Reports and International Journal of Molecular Sciences.
